About

Muriel Umbhauer is a scholar working on Molecular Biology, Genetics and Cell Biology. According to data from OpenAlex, Muriel Umbhauer has authored 35 papers receiving a total of 1.8k indexed citations (citations by other indexed papers that have themselves been cited), including 28 papers in Molecular Biology, 9 papers in Genetics and 6 papers in Cell Biology. Recurrent topics in Muriel Umbhauer’s work include Developmental Biology and Gene Regulation (11 papers), Renal and related cancers (10 papers) and Genetic and Kidney Cyst Diseases (7 papers). Muriel Umbhauer is often cited by papers focused on Developmental Biology and Gene Regulation (11 papers), Renal and related cancers (10 papers) and Genetic and Kidney Cyst Diseases (7 papers). Muriel Umbhauer collaborates with scholars based in France, Germany and United Kingdom. Muriel Umbhauer's co-authors include Jean‐Claude Boucaut, Jean‐François Riou, Alexandre Djiane, De‐Li Shi, James C. Smith, Clive Mason, Robert Old, C. J. Marshall, Walter Lerchner and Vincent T. Cunliffe and has published in prestigious journals such as Nature, Journal of Biological Chemistry and Genes & Development.
